Hello support team, a reminder that Thursday's disaster-recovery drill will take the Copperline API's primary pool offline. Health checks behind the Marrowgate load balancer will intentionally fail, so expect synthetic alerts between 09:00 and 10:30 — please suppress customer notifications during that window. Real incidents will still page normally. To access the drill status console, you will need the recovery passphrase below.

strongbox words: druvan-lamys-eliius-jorax-istox-soreth-ulays-gilix-ralix-oliiel-norwyn-casvan-praius

Welcome, plugin authors. The Ladlewise recipe-scaling calculator exposes a sandboxed API for unit conversion and yield math; your plugin never touches raw pantry data directly. Registration requires a signed manifest, reviewed within two business days. Should your signing key be lost or compromised, re-enrollment is possible exactly once, and the re-enrollment console will prompt you for the recovery passphrase shown below.

strongbox words: oliiel-quenath-silath-ulair-gileth-zorvan

### Responding to a Fenlock scanner stall

If the Fenlock typo-squatting scanner stops emitting package verdicts, first confirm the Drossmere registry feed is current; a stale feed silently halts comparisons. Plugin hooks must return within the allotted budget or the whole pipeline pauses. Restart the scanner only after restoring the feed, using the configuration values listed below.

service settings:
[fendor]
port = 5672
team = istix
host = fendor.orvexsoft.example
region = north-1
access_code = ac_3bd339
timeout_ms = 3000

TICKET-4182: Staging env for the Fareline pricing experiment was pointed at production cohort data. Rotated the experiment key and isolated the bucket config. Release is blocked until staging picks up the new credentials. Fix: update staging.env on the pricer node before tonight's cut. Add the following line directly below the cohort settings.

vault entry, fadup-tagag: RELAY_SECRET8=2fd92179